Anxiety in the classroom is a universal experience. Almost everyone has experienced a class or subject that they don’t like. Math is no exception. Many students struggle with math anxiety, making it hard for them to perform.
As a teacher, you have the tools, skills, and patience to help your students love math. By shifting your focus from speed to understanding, you can help students become more confident in the abilities you know they have.
A Note About Math Anxiety
Math anxiety is more than just bad nerves for a test or laziness. It is a fight or flight response that hijacks student’s critical thinking abilities. You can help your students by offloading stress with classroom strategies.
1. Classroom Strategies
Building a safe environment is the first step toward mathematical resilience.
- Foster a Growth Mindset: Help students view math ability as a skill to grow, not an innate talent. Replace “I can’t do math” with “I’m still learning, and I will get better.”
- Avoid High-Pressure Situations: Give students time to answer a question. Avoid cold calling and allow for voluntary participation to keep stress levels low.
- Use Mixed-Ability Grouping: Pair students with different strengths. This encourages peer learning and reduces the feeling of being behind.
- Break Down Concepts: Present topics in small, manageable chunks. This allows students to experience small wins early and often.
2. Practical Activities
Make math a natural part of the day rather than a scary event.
- Integrate Math into Life: Use counting, measuring, or sorting during routine activities to make math relatable and fun.
- Game-Based Learning: Use curriculum-aligned math games to let students practice without the fear of a failing grade. Games improve engagement and lower the stakes of an error.
- Normalize Mistakes: Teach your class that errors are a part of learning. Provide constructive feedback that focuses on the process rather than just the final answer.
3. Emotional Support
Acknowledge the feelings in the room to help students regulate their response.
- Listen and Validate: Reassure students that feeling stressed about math is common and manageable.
- Positive Reinforcement: Praise effort, persistence, and creative problem-solving rather than just correct answers.
4. Long-Term Approaches
Preventing math anxiety starts with how we introduce the subject.
- Early Intervention: Introduce math in playful, familiar contexts for younger learners to build a positive math identity early on.
- Teacher Training: Stay informed on how to recognize the physical signs of anxiety (like shallow breathing or avoidance) and implement supportive strategies.
- Consistent Exposure: Gradually increase the level of challenge. Regular, low-stakes exposure helps students build competence and stops avoidance behaviors from taking root.
The Bottom Line
Mathematics isn't about being perfect. It's about being a problem solver. When you provide a safe, mistake-friendly environment, you help students move from math anxiety to math confidence.
